How much do full stack development intern j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 29, 2026, the average hourly pay for full stack development intern in the United States is $17.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$14.42 and $19.23 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a full stack development intern?

A Full Stack Development Intern is a student or recent graduate who assists with building both the front-end (client side) and back-end (server side) components of web applications. They typically work under the supervision of experienced developers to learn and contribute to projects using various programming languages and frameworks. Responsibilities may include writing code, debugging, testing, and collaborating with design and development teams. This internship provides practical experience in the entire web development process and helps prepare interns for a career as a full stack developer.

What kinds of projects and technologies does a full stack development intern typically work on during their internship?

Full Stack Development Interns often contribute to both front-end and back-end features of web applications, working with frameworks like React or Angular for the user interface and Node.js, Python, or Java for server-side logic. Interns may be assigned tasks such as building new components, fixing bugs, writing APIs, or assisting with database integration. It's common to collaborate closely with designers, senior developers, and QA testers in an agile environment, gaining exposure to the entire software development lifecycle. This hands-on experience helps interns understand how different technologies interact and prepares them for more advanced roles in the future.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a full stack development intern,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Full Stack Development Intern, you need foundational knowledge of front-end and back-end programming languages such as JavaScript, HTML, CSS, and at least one server-side framework, alongside a relevant academic background in computer science or a related field. Familiarity with version control systems like Git, databases (SQL/NoSQL), and cloud platforms is often expected, and experience with tools like React, Node.js, or Docker can be advantageous. Strong problem-solving skills, adaptability, and effective communication help interns collaborate within teams and learn quickly in dynamic environments. These skills and qualifications are crucial for efficiently contributing to diverse development tasks and succeeding in fast-paced tech teams.
